This paper shows examples of fast and reliable design methods for the basic design of Mega Yachts in various fields. Starting with the design of the hull form it is presented how an energy efficient, but still very fast hull can be custom designed with potential flow CFD optimizers. A CFD Resistance prediction is followed by the design of the propeller and rudder. Modern high skew yacht propellers with very low pressure peaks are quite challenging for high efficient and low cavitating rudders. An advanced twisted flow rudder is presented. Finally a sea keeping analysis with coupled motion of water in a large and slender pool is shown. All calculations were further investigated by model scale tests. The paper describes the methods used for the calculations, and presents the results and the verification by model tests.
